A professional can replace any type of window glass. The cost to replace windows is based on the type of glass used and the frame. Single-pane or plate glass windows, are priced between $2 and $7 per square foot. Double-glazed windows are more expensive, costing of between $6 and $12 per square foot. It has an insulating layer between the windowpanes of Krypton or argon gas, which acts as an insulator and reduces heat loss and condensation.

Double-glazed windows are made from two glass panes that are sealed hermetically. They are also known as IGUs, or insulated glass units (IGUs) and are typically made from laminated or tempered glass. The space between two glass panes is usually filled with argon or air and both provide excellent insulation properties.

Condensation in double glazed windows is an indication that the seal on the insulated glass unit (IGU) has failed. Luckily, you don't need to replace the entire window in order to fix this issue. A technician will make a small hole on the top of the window and on the bottom to let the moisture be able to escape. This will eliminate the fogging and get rid of any magnesium or calcium deposits that may have accumulated on the windows over time.
A specialist will then apply an anti-fog film on the window after the moisture has been removed. The coating will stop future condensation of moisture on windows. To prevent condensation, make sure that your kitchen and bathroom have enough ventilation.
Seals on insulated window can fail over time for various reasons. These include a lack of ventilation, repeated exposure to sunlight and the expansion and movement of the frame and sash as a result of seasonal changes in weather. The seals on the western and southern sides of a house are particularly vulnerable to failure. However, you can avoid damaged window seals by observing some easy maintenance tips. Prevents noise
Noise pollution can have a negative impact on your overall health. It can interfere with your sleep patterns and cause a range of health issues. Double glazing can help to reduce the noise outside of your home. This will block out the sound of airplanes, traffic, or even a loud neighbour's leaf blower from disrupting your.
Double or triple glazing can improve the performance of your windows by making them more quiet. The air gap between the two panes of the window is a major contributor to its performance. The size of the gap as well as the thickness of the pane will impact the acoustic performance of the window. The wider the gap, the better it will be at blocking sound.
